Love Your Neighbor

Read the full text in our reader

δευτέρα αὕτη Ἀγαπήσεις τὸν πλησίον σου ὡς σεαυτόν. μείζων τούτων ἄλλη ἐντολὴ οὐκ ἔστιν.

The second is this: You shall love your neighbor as yourself. There is no other commandment greater than these.
